      Hi Beth,

      We are are all here for support, in life I truly have tortured myself Mentally, to the point of belief. And Like yourself was desperate for help, On visiting the GP she sent me to see a psychiatrist there and then. It was then after a lengthy discussion about my state of mind, he prescribed me (20mg) Fluoxetine a day, a week past and I went back to the psychiatrist just to see how I was fairing. I told him I felt great and more myself and that the Medication was working, though the psychiatrist agreed to notice my betterment, he said the Medication would take a further two to three weeks to take effect. And that because I was taking something, Psychologically, it was making me better. Please Beth, don't prolong your suffering, and consider going to a support group or professional advice from your GP. Don't ever think you have no where to turn, Like I once did xx
